請簡述樣式表分類有哪些?
樣式表類型:
1、內聯樣式表 直接在HTML標記內,插入sytle屬性,再定義要顯示的樣式,這是最簡單的樣式定 義方法。不過,利用這種方法定義樣式時,效果只可以控制該標記,其語法如下: <標記名稱 style="樣式屬性:屬性值;樣式屬性:屬性值"> 如:<body style=" color:#FF0000;font-family:"宋體";cursor:url(3151.ani);">
2、 嵌入樣式表 <style TYPE="text/css"> 內部樣式表是把樣式表放到頁面的<head>區里,這些定義的樣式就應用到頁面中了,樣式表是用<style>標記插入的 <head> …… <style type="text/css"> <!-- hr {color: sienna} p {margin-left: 20px} body {background-image: url("images/back40.gif")} --> </style> …… </head> <style>元素是用來說明所要定義的樣式。TYPE屬性是指定style元素以css的語法定義。有些低版本的瀏覽器不能識別style標記,這意味著低版本的瀏覽器會忽略style標記里的內容,并把style標記里的內容以文本直接顯示到頁面上。為了避免這樣的情況發生,我們用加HTML注釋的方式<!-- 注釋 -->隱藏內容而不讓它顯示。
3、外部樣式表 <link href="樣式表地址" rel="stylesheet" type="text/css" />
4、輸入樣式表 可以使用css的@import聲明將一個外部樣式表文件輸入到另外一個css文件中,被輸入的css文件中的樣式規則定義語句就成為了輸入到的css文件的一部分,也可以使用@import聲明將一個css文件輸入到網頁文件的<style></style>標簽對中,被輸入的css文件中的樣式規則定義語句就成了<style></style>標簽對中的語句。 <style> @import url(http://……) </stypel>